ITM. Gómez, Daniel. Morales, Gabriel. Berrio, Carlos
3
Grafica de la presión en tiempo real con una HMI Daniel 8ernan"o Gómez Guzm*n, Danielgomez3:3;:<=correo.itm.e"u.co Danielgomez3:3;:<=correo.itm.e"u.co Gabriel Morales Carlos Berrio ITM
II.
Resumen — En En este trabajo se presentan los pasos para grafic graficar ar en una MI la presión presión le!"a le!"a por un sensor. sensor. #a comunicación entre el $#C % la MI se realiza con et&ernet. Des"e Des"e la pan pantal talla la MI se pue pue"en "en establ establec ecer er los l!mite l!mitess superior e inferior "e la cur'a (ue permiten acti'ar los a'isos analógicos.
DE67-##-
Abstract — T&is T&is paper presents t&e process step b% step to grap& at real time an MI pressure sensor. T&e communication is b% Et&ernet. MI &as inferior limit an" superior limit.
Índice de Términos— tiempo tiempo real, re" com)n, puertos "e una re", interfaz &ombre m*(uina.
I. I+T-DCCI/+ Este pro%ecto propone una solución a un problema mu% usual en la in"ustria0 #le'ar un control "e una 'ariable en un proceso. E1isten muc&as soluciones "a"as a este problema en la in"ustria puesto (ue una gr*fica en tiempo real facilita la toma "e "ecisiones ante fallos inespera"os en una m*(uina. #os 'alores (ue entrega el sensor est*n entre 2 % 324 % por esta esta razó razónn se pu pue" e"ee cone conect ctar ar "ire "irect ctam amen ente te a la entr entra" a"aa analógica "el $#C. Cuan"o la presión no se encuentre en el rango rango especi especific fica"o a"o en la MI se muestr muestraa un a'iso a'iso en la pantalla in"ican"o (ue se &a supera"o el 'alor m*1imo o (ue no se &a alcanza"o el 'alor m!nimo.
5
8igura 3. Grafica en tiempo real.
A.
Configuración de Hardware Ha rdware
Inicialmente se "ebe crear un pro%ecto en step9 con el asistente0
ITM. Gómez, Daniel. Morales, Gabriel. Berrio, Carlos
> primero se "ebe conocer la referencia "e la re" "el sistema en el panel "e control0
8igura >. 7sistente para la creación "e un pro%ecto.
8igura ?. e" "el sistema.
Es importante (ue la referencia "e la cpu selecciona"a sea la misma referencia (ue se emplea en el montaje f!sico, en este caso es la cpu<3?C@>D$.
7&ora se configura el enlace en step90
$osteriormente se "ebe intro"ucir el mo"ulo et&ernet en el &ar"Aare "el pro%ecto para (ue no e1ista un conflicto en la comunicación.
8igura :. Configuración "e la re" "el mó"ulo et&ernet. $ara (ue los cambios realiza"os (ue"en almacena"os se "ebe "ar clic en el botón0 guar"ar % compilar. 8inaliza"a la configuración se proce"e a la creación "e la re" 'irtual en netpro0
8igura <. Mo"ulo et&ernet.
B.
Configuración de enlace
$uesto (ue &a% una comunicación entre el plc % la MI se "ebe configurar "ic&o enlace "es"e step9, pero para &acerlo
8igura . e" lógica. El puerto "el plc "ebe ser "iferente al puerto emplea"o en el sistema0
ITM. Gómez, Daniel. Morales, Gabriel. Berrio, Carlos
<
8igura . Escalización.
8igura 9. $uerto "el mó"ulo et&ernet.
$ara (ue los cambios (ue"en almacena"os se "ebe "ar clic en el botón guar"ar % compilar.
#a entra"a analógica 2 correspon"e a $IF9:>0 En "ic&a entra"a se intro"ucen 'alores "e 2 a >9?; monopolarH, "on"e se escaliza el >9?; al 'alor real 32,2. El resulta"o "e la escalización (ue"a almacena"o en MD3>>. El 'alor "e MD3>> "ebe en'iarse como int al Aincc % por ello se emplea la siguiente l!nea0
Como se realiza un montaje f!sico en lugar "e una simulación se "ebe configurar la interfaz emplea"a0 8igura 32. Con'ersión "e real a int. Como Aincc toma los 'alores "es"e la tabla "e s!mbolos entonces se asigna un s!mbolo para ca"a "irección0
8igura 33. Tabla "e s!mbolos.
8igura ;. Cambio "e interfaz.
C.
Programación
#a configuración lógica &a finaliza"o % se proce"e a la creación "e la programación en blo(ues.
ITM. Gómez, Daniel. Morales, Gabriel. Berrio, Carlos
D.
?
incc
8igura 3:. 4ariable en tiempo real. $ara los a'isos analógicos se "a en clic en a'isos analógicos % se pone el mensaje (ue se muestra cuan"o se tiene un 'alor ma%or o menor0
8igura 3. 7'isos analógicos. 8igura 3>. MI.
8inaliza"o este proceso se "a clic en transfer0
Claramente en la pantalla se tiene un 'isualiza"or "e cur'as, 'ista "e a'isos, campos "e entra"a. En ca"a campo "e entra"a se "ebe asociar una 'ariable entonces se "eben crear "ic&as 'ariables0
8igura 39. Transferencia. 8igura 3<. 4ariables "e Aincc.
#a ip escrita es la misma ip "e la MI.
6e asocian las 'ariables a ca"a campo "e entra"a0
III.
7 +#I6I6
#as pantallas MI "el laboratorio tienen una "irección ip (ue se muestra en control panelJnetAorK. Esta "irección ip establece (ue re" se "ebe emplear los < primeros n)merosH. #os tres primeros n)meros "e la "irección ip "el MI correspon"en a la re" % por esta razón los tres primeros n)meros "el sistema, "el plc % "el MI tienen (ue ser iguales pero el cuarto "iferente por(ue correspon"e al puerto. 6e "ebe seleccionar la interfaz $C7D7$TEM$I para (ue funcione la comunicación %a (ue emplean"o $#C6IMM$I no corre el programa. 7"em*s, (ue en cone1iones "e Aincc se "ebe poner MI IE por(ue "e lo contrario no funciona el montaje. 8igura 3?. Campos "e entra"a. 6olo resta asociar la 'ariable (ue se grafica en función "el tiempo0
Cuan"o se est* &acien"o la transferencia se "ebe tener la perilla "e un arriba pero cuan"o se estL cargan"o el programa "es"e el ob3 "ic&a perilla "ebe estar en off para e'itar inconsistencias. 6i se cometen errores en la configuración aparece un mensaje
ITM. Gómez, Daniel. Morales, Gabriel. Berrio, Carlos in"ican"o (ue el cable tiene problemas, sin embargo, esto no siempre se cumple. Es mejor conectar un potenciómetro para &acer 'ariar el 'oltaje en la entra"a analógica (ue conectar "irectamente la fuente "e 'oltaje %a (ue &a% picos "e 'oltaje al encen"er la fuente, si alguno "e esos picos es ma%or a 32 4 se pue"e "aar la entra"a analógica "el plc.
I4.
C-+C#6I-+E6
Ca"a pantalla MI "el laboratorio tiene una "irección ip )nica % por ello se "eben realizar mo"ificaciones si se trabaja con un mó"ulo "iferente. #os tres primeros n)meros "el sistema, "el plc % "el MI tienen (ue ser iguales para (ue compartan la misma re". +o es necesario (ue las m*scaras "el sistema, plc % MI sean iguales.
4.
EC-ME+D7CI-+E6
$ara e'itar (uebrar el cable "e et&ernet se "ebe tener cui"a"o en no pisarlo, no "oblarlo "e forma ina"ecua"a % brusca
E8EE+CI76
N3O #a"isla' 6tastn% PControl motor MIP. International 8e"eration of 7utomatic Control ?;@?, >23:, pages ;<@;; N>O #eseK 8raneK PMI an" automationP International 8e"eration of 7utomatic Control ?;@?, >23:, pages 3?9@ 3:>
: